The question

Coventry South: will Other lose this seat to Labour?

Editorial read

Coventry South, an urban constituency in England, elected a member with Labour in the previous cycle, with a 24-point margin. The Vote-Scope model projects Labour ahead at 33% vote share, against 26% for Reform UK, and the probability of a close race is negligible.
